Hot tub moves require full drainage, a crew of at least 3, and specialized equipment including a flatbed dolly rated for the unit's weight. Empty hot tubs range from 500 to 1,000 lbs, and access conditions such as stairs, narrow gates, or sunken decks can add crane or shuttle fees that significantly raise the total cost. Confirm access logistics with the mover before the quote is finalized to avoid day-of surcharges.

Upright pianos weigh 400 to 800 lbs. Grand pianos exceed 1,200 lbs. Trained crews use piano boards, straps, and padded blankets to prevent structural damage that standard moving equipment cannot safely manage. Bundling a piano into a household move with full-service movers is usually cheaper than hiring a piano-only carrier.

What affects moving costs in Roslyn?
Here are some additional cost considerations for your long-distance Roslyn move:
- Distance: The farther you move from Roslyn, the more you pay. A short intrastate move costs far less than a cross-country relocation. Once you cross state lines, pricing structure changes entirely and costs rise considerably.
- Home size and weight: Movers price local moves by the hour and interstate moves by total shipment weight. Downsizing before your move reduces both your bill and your packing time.
- Move type: Full-service movers handle everything but cost the most. DIY options like rental trucks or moving containers reduce costs by roughly 30% compared to full-service, according to moveBuddha data.
- Add-on services: Professional packing adds an average of $0.15–$0.21 per pound. Shuttle service, if required, adds $0.08–$0.12 per pound with minimums often starting around $200.
- Timing: Summer moves (May through September) carry the highest rates. Mid-month and mid-week bookings are consistently cheaper than weekend or month-end dates.

What licenses does a long-distance mover in Roslyn need?
61 of the 70 movers moveBuddha has reviewed in Roslyn hold a valid FMCSA registration and USDOT number — the 2 federal credentials required before any company can transport household goods across state lines. All movers recommended on this page carry both. Confirm any company's status independently in the FMCSA's carrier database.
The FMCSA's Your Rights and Responsibilities When You Move covers what to expect during an interstate move and what protections apply at every stage.
